Picton
Known for Friendly people, Ferries and boats and Ports
Cascading mountains surround the harbour of this beautiful seaside town, located in the heart of the Marlborough Sounds.

Havelock
Known for Marinas, Swimming and Scenery
The “Green-lipped Mussel Capital of the World” in the heart of the Marlborough Sounds makes the most of nature’s gifts.
